Tinariwen’s public. Tamanrasset. Imzad Festival. January 2010. Amazed by tuareg youth coming from all over Ahaggar to see their guitar heros.
Tinariwen concert. Imzad festival. 2010. Tamanrasset. South Algeria. First time Tinariwen can play on a huge stage in Tamanrasset. The public is so “hot” for authorities that they can only play 4 songs including their “Cler achel”.
